你查询的IP:[202.90.108.24]  地理位置:印度

最新查询124.126.33.105 119.62.142.143 116.69.108.119 221.83.240.188 124.16.62.11 119.78.93.238 118.80.20.148 116.242.83.86 58.192.220.214 202.90.108.24 123.144.128.48 123.100.0.214 120.72.32.198 202.38.192.107 222.32.132.51 202.136.208.101 58.192.99.15 116.214.64.209 58.87.64.99 202.165.208.2 121.224.227.78 210.23.32.12 202.164.171.123 119.59.128.219 220.152.128.76 202.127.128.70 61.48.83.177 60.247.215.229 203.90.128.61 218.240.40.76 60.253.128.250